I found it to be too loud for my apartment so I had mine modded to accept an external attenuator (Weber Lite). The stock external out plug went to the Weber and an in jack was added that went to the speaker. Sounds great at noon with a volume (mostly) boost from a BB-plus.

Yup, bass all the way down, treble and mids maxed, is the best setting for this little amp...Its pretty good for blues to classic rock , so I've kept mine...Cant handle pedals worth a damn either, unless its a Treble or clean boost.
@JandTRockBand2 HT-5 is much more flexible especially at low volumes. The marshall has better cleans, but you have to turn it up loud to get some dirt. I have an HT-5. I love it.
